Cannabidiol content

Scientists studied the cannabinoid production of cannabis flowers to determine their cannabinoid levels. The flowers produced 2.4x more CBDA, THCA than the leaves and forum.cakrawalarafflesia.com stem tissues. Other cannabinoids were also able to be produced at low levels. In addition, CBDA and THCA levels in flower tissue were generally higher than those found in stem and leaf tissues.

To determine changes in the growth rate and the content of cannabinoid, terpene and/or cann of cannabis flowers were determined. Cannabis plants had high levels of cannabinoids with low nitrogen levels. A decrease in terpenoids was seen when the nitrogen content was increased. Metals with high levels of toxicity can have negative effects on the plant's physiology and molecular mechanisms. Cannabis generally tolerates moderate concentrations of cadmium, nickel, and the element chromium.

The study involved a single-cultivar that was grown in south-central Kansas with temperatures that were above average and rainfall. The plant material was analyzed in commercial nutrition labs for analysis. Rock River Laboratory Inc. is a watertown, Wisconsin-based cannabis cultivation research center, is a specialist in the analysis of cannabinoid content in plants. Whole cannabis plants were broken into tiny particles to measure the levels of cannabidiol in them. Between each sample, the chipper grinder was cleaned with compressed air and a brush.

The United Nations Office of Drugs and Crime has come up with a method of extracting cannabinoids in plant materials. The samples were then weighed using a 9 to1 mix of methanol and chloroform and weighed to determine 0.5 grams of cannabinoid. Following this process the samples were then centrifuged at 4500 rpm over 15 minutes. The supernatant was then removed and stored at 4 degrees Celsius. The extracts were then analysed using HPLC, which is a high-pressure liquid chromatography (HPLC).

Cannabinoids

Cannabinoids are compounds found in cannabis plants, topscbdshop.Uk possess many intriguing properties. The glandular trichomes of female cannabis plant are home to the majority of phytocannabinoids. THC is the main reason for the psychoactive effects of cannabis. CBD is a nonpsychoactive chemical. Both of these compounds have amazing nutritional and medicinal properties. However, their effects are different. Below is a list of most common cannabinoids found in cannabis.

THC is the principal psychoactive component in recreational cannabis. Other cannabinoids are very low in the plant. It can cause memory deficits and impaired motor coordination and psychosis among short-term users. Although CBD can help alleviate symptoms of anxiety, depression, and insomnia, it can also increase the risk of addiction and alter brain development. CBD can mitigate these negative effects and help regulate the endocannabinoid system which is a vital component of the cannabis plant.

The bioactive ingredients of cannabis flowers include flavones and flavonols, which exert diverse biological effects. Flavones are neuroprotective, antioxidant and anti-inflammatory. Apigenin is also known to have anxiolytic as well as Oestrogenic properties. Flavones B and B inhibit the production prostaglandin E2 (and 5-lipoxygenase) respectively. The exact mechanism of action of cannabis flower cannabinoids remains being researched, we know it plays an important function in the body's functions. Endocannabinoids are intercellular lipid messengers that activate cannabinoid receptors in nearby cells. They also play an important part in retrograde communication between neuronal cells like monoamine neurotransmitters. These substances, which are lipophilic molecules in nature, hemp flower uk are not soluble within water. They are found in membranes of neurons and are believed to be synthesized "on demand".

There are more than 100 cannabinoids present in cannabis flower. All of them are smaller amounts. The most popular are THC and CBD, which both interact with the endocannabinoid organs in the human body. These compounds, despite their shady reputation, could be used for various medicinal purposes.
